使用 GroupDocs.Conversion for .NET 將 MPX 檔案轉換為 XLSX

介紹

需要將 Map Maker Exchange (MPX) 檔案轉換為 Excel 電子表格嗎?了解如何使用 GroupDocs.Conversion for .NET 輕鬆實現此目的。無論您是管理地理資料還是尋求更容易存取的格式,將 MPX 轉換為 XLSX 都能帶來翻天覆地的變化。

您將學到什麼:

  • 安裝並設定 GroupDocs.Conversion for .NET
  • 使用庫加載 MPX 文件
  • 將 MPX 檔案轉換為 XLSX 格式
  • 優化效能並解決常見問題

在我們開始之前,請確保您已準備好一切。

先決條件

確保您已:

  • 所需庫:GroupDocs.Conversion for .NET(版本 25.3.0 或更高版本)
  • 環境設定:安裝了 .NET Framework 或 .NET Core 的 Visual Studio
  • 知識庫:對 C# 和 .NET 環境設定有基本的了解

為 .NET 設定 GroupDocs.Conversion

若要開始使用 GroupDocs.Conversion,請透過 NuGet 套件管理器控制台或 .NET CLI 將其安裝在您的專案中:

NuGet 套件管理器控制台

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

許可證獲取

在評估期間,請造訪以下網址以取得臨時許可證,以存取完整功能 GroupDocs 網站.

取得軟體包和任何必要的許可證後,請按如下方式初始化 GroupDocs.Conversion:

using System;
using GroupDocs.Conversion;

// 使用 MPX 檔案路徑初始化轉換器
string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
var converter = new Converter(documentDirectory + "/sample.mpx");

實施指南

我們將介紹兩個主要步驟:載入 MPX 檔案並將其轉換為 XLSX 格式。

載入來源 MPX 文件

概述:本節示範如何使用 GroupDocs.Conversion for .NET 載入 MPX 檔案。

步驟 1:定義文檔路徑

指定 MPX 檔案的儲存位置:

string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";

步驟 2:初始化轉換器

使用轉換器物件載入 MPX 檔案:

var converter = new Converter(documentDirectory + "/sample.mpx");
// 這將初始化我們的 MPX 檔案的轉換過程。

將 MPX 檔案轉換為 XLSX 格式

概述:在本節中,我們將把 MPX 檔案轉換為 XLSX 格式。

步驟1:設定輸出路徑

定義轉換後檔案的儲存位置:

string outputDirectory =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putDirectory, "mpx-converted-to.xlsx");

步驟 2:定義轉換選項

設定XLSX格式的轉換選項:

using GroupDocs.Conversion.Options.Convert;

var options = new SpreadsheetConvertOptions();
// 這指定我們要將檔案轉換為電子表格格式(XLSX)。

步驟3:執行轉換

執行轉換並儲存輸出:

converter.Convert(outputFile, options);
// 這會將載入的 MPX 檔案轉換為指定位置的 XLSX 檔案。

故障排除提示

  • 確保路徑正確以避免 FileNotFoundException
  • 驗證輸出目錄的寫入權限。

實際應用

  1. GIS資料分析:從映射軟體轉換 MPX 文件,以便在 Excel 中更輕鬆地操作和分析。
  2. 報告:透過將地理資料報告轉換為電子表格格式來準備地理資料報告。
  3. 與商業智慧工具集成:將轉換後的 XLSX 檔案無縫整合到 BI 儀表板中,以增強視覺化效果。

性能考慮

  • 優化資源使用:透過在不再需要時處置物件來有效管理記憶體。
  • 批次處理:對於大型資料集,分批轉換檔案以減少載入時間和記憶體消耗。
  • 快取:如果您經常轉換類似的資料集,請實施快取策略。

結論

透過本指南,您學習如何使用 GroupDocs.Conversion for .NET 將 MPX 檔案轉換為 XLSX 格式。此過程使地理數據更易於訪問,並開闢了新的分析可能性。

後續步驟:探索 GroupDocs.Conversion 支援的其他文件格式並將其整合到您的工作流程中。

常見問題部分

  1. 我可以使用 GroupDocs.Conversion 轉換其他檔案類型嗎?
    • 是的,它支援多種文件格式,包括 PDF、Word 和圖像。
  2. 我可以轉換的檔案大小有限制嗎?
    • 通常沒有限制,但大檔案可能需要更多的記憶體和處理能力。
  3. 我如何處理轉換錯誤?
    • 在轉換程式碼周圍實作 try-catch 區塊,以實現優雅的錯誤處理。
  4. 這個過程可以在 CI/CD 管道中自動化嗎?
    • 當然!在腳本中使用 .NET CLI 指令實現自動化。
  5. 除了 GroupDocs.Conversion 之外,還有哪些檔案轉換的替代方案?
    • 其他庫包括 Aspose 和 Syncfusion,但它們可能不支援那麼多格式或提供類似的效能優化。

資源

利用 GroupDocs.Conversion for .NET,您可以簡化文件轉換流程,釋放資料管理的全新潛力。立即嘗試實施此解決方案,了解它如何融入您的專案!